Leather. Condition: Very Good. Not Stated (illustrator). First edition. The first edition of this illustrated and uncommon history on Ipswich. The first edition of this uncommon work.An expansive topographical work that examines the history of Ipswich, as well as the villages and country seats in its vicinity. It is intended to be an account of the people that are connected to this town, rather than a 'regular historical work', by G. R. Clarke.Illustrated with a frontispiece, vignette title page, fourteen plates, and in-text illustrations.Collated, complete.Gift inscription to the recto of the front blank, dated 1830.
